Magic of Japan


Amaterasu is the Sun goddess and the most important deity of the Shinto religion and ruler of Takama no Hara (the High Celestial Plain), the domain of the
kami, or spirits. She is the daughter of Izanami and Izanagi, the creators of Japan and its gods. When Izanagi escaped from his visit to the underworld, he performed a cleansing ritual in the river Woto and it was then, from his left eye, that Amaterasu was born.

Worship of Amaterasu has survived for thousands of years in Japan as part of the Shinto faith. Amaterasu is credited with inventing the cultivation of rice and wheat, the use of silkworms, and weaving with a loom. The meaning of her whole name, Amaterasu-ōmikami, is “the great august kami (god) who shines in the heaven”. She is embodied as the Sun, who rules the Universe. The royal family of Japan is believed to directly descend from this vibrant, life-giving Goddess. She represents fertility and causes the plants to grow that give life to not only humans but to the gods as well. As the guardian of the Japanese people, she is still represented by the emblem of the rising sun on the Japanese flag.

Legend has it that Amaterasu, who was responsible for maintaining balance on Earth, gave to her descendant Ninigi: the mirror, Yata no Kagami; the jewel, Yasakani no Magatama; and the sword, Kusanagi-no-Tsurugi. Collectively, the three became the Imperial Regalia of Japan, the primary virtues, and the three symbols of Shintoism.
